The Company
  • Stable and growing residential builder that has more than doubled in size over the past two years.
  • Employs approximately 220 skilled professionals and is guided by a leadership team with tier-two experience.
  • Operates with the systems and safety protocols expected of a tier-two construction firm.
  • Delivers projects valued between $30M and $200M, mainly in residential with occasional commercial work, and has a secured project pipeline through to 2027, offering long-term stability.
The Position
  • As the General Foreman, you’ll support the Site Manager on a $30M high end  development on the lower north Shore valued at $30M.
  • You will help coordinate the site program, manage trades, and oversee plant and equipment.
  • Working closely with the Site Manager, you’ll ensure that all project milestones are delivered on time, within budget, and meet the highest safety and quality standards.

Key Accountabilities
  • Ensure compliance with the company’s safety policy, aiming for zero incidents
  • Oversee the construction program and manage 3-week look-ahead schedules
  • Conduct daily ITP and ITC assessments
  • Maintain high standards in time, quality, resources, subcontractor management, and WHS compliance
Knowledge and Skills
  • Trade qualification in Carpentry, Bricklaying, or a related field
  • Minimum of five years’ experience as a Supervisor
  • Industry White Card and First Aid certification
  • Local experience with strong safety knowledge
